Technical Specifications

Parameter NameValue
TypeParameter
Factory Lead Time 19 Weeks
Mount Through Hole
Mounting Type Through Hole
Package / Case Radial, Can
Dielectric MaterialALUMINUM (WET)
Operating Temperature-40°C~105°C
PackagingBulk
Series UHW
Published 2015
Size / Dimension 0.492Dia 12.50mm
Tolerance ±20%
JESD-609 Code e3
Part StatusActive
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 2
ECCN Code EAR99
Terminal Finish Tin (Sn)
Applications General Purpose
Voltage - Rated 6.3V
HTS Code8532.22.00
Capacitance 4700μF
Lead Pitch 5.0038mm
Capacitor Type ALUMINUM ELECTROLYTIC CAPACITOR
Lead Spacing0.197 5.00mm
Lifetime @ Temp 10000 Hrs @ 105°C
Ripple Current3.2A
Polarization Polar
Life (Hours) 10000 hours
Impedance15mOhm
Ripple Current @ Low Frequency 2.56A @ 120Hz
Ripple Current @ High Frequency 3.2A @ 100kHz
Height Seated (Max) 1.063 27.00mm
RoHS StatusROHS3 Compliant
